Output f622e19f5ef5f52d70990c15c8fd665466fec7e2288cfe4adc4b8e6dda9b9af4:2

value
994301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f107a535fe5a45d91d47b2ce6a52debedc559abe OP_EQUAL
address
3PfTvyzepCut5HdJnVgCxrzzmFP8TJFeus
transaction
f622e19f5ef5f52d70990c15c8fd665466fec7e2288cfe4adc4b8e6dda9b9af4
confirmations
271180
spent
true